I’ve gotta say how much I am loving use jell-o (jelly) in frozen popsicles. It doesn’t melt as quick and holds much more flavour, so super refreshing and of course low syn too.

For these Lime Chocolate Drizzle Popsicles I also use some no added sugar orange and pineapple squash with some fresh lime juice, to create a two layers colour effect, which makes these look amazing. For those that can’t get no added sugar squash a similar flavour Crystal light will work fine too.

To drizzle with the chocolate, I melt chocolate in a double boiler, by placing in a bowl over a saucepan of water and heating the water so it melts the chocolate.

Slimming Eats Lime Chocolate Drizzle Popsicles - gluten free, Slimming World and Weight Watchers friendly

You can then add the melted chocolate a ziplock bag, snip off a small part of the corner, which then creates a homemade piping  bag and drizzle it over one side of the popsicles, it will set pretty quick because of how cold the popsicles are, and then you can carefully flip over and drizzle the other side.

Once that side is set, I then carefully place in a freezer bag and put in the freezer until ready to enjoy. They don’t last long in the freezer though, in fact half the batch was gone as soon as they were ready.

Lime Chocolate Drizzle Popsicles

Lime Chocolate Drizzle Popsicles

Yield: 10 popsicles
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Total Time: 15 minutes

This recipe is gluten free, Slimming World and Weight Watchers friendlyExtra Easy - 1 syn per servingGreen - 1 syn per servingOriginal/SP - 1 syn per servingWW Smart Points - 1

Ingredients

  • 1 box of no added sugar Lime Jelly (Jell-o) - 2 syns
  • juice of half a small lime
  • 1 cup (240ml) of diluted no added sugar orange pineapple squash (or similar flavoured crystal light) of choice
  • 2 tbs of chocolate chips - 8 syns

Instructions

  1. Add the lime juice to the orange pineapple squash.
  2. Pour equally into about a 1/3 of each popsicle mold, add lid and popsicle sticks and place in the freezer until frozen.
  3. Mix up the jell-o with hot water as per package instructions. Then add approx  3/4 of the cold water required.
  4. Let cool slightly. Then pour into the popsicle mold, add lid again and place back in the freezer until frozen.
  5. Once frozen, remove from mold.
  6. Melt chocolate in a bowl over a saucepan of water (or by melting in the microwave at 10 secs intervals until melted).
  7. Add to a ziplock back, then snip off a small piece of the corner and use as a piper bag to drizzle over one side of the popsicles. Allow to set (will set fast because of the coldness of the popsicles)
  8. Flip over, and then drizzle the other side.
  9. Place in a ziplock bag and then freeze until read to enjoy. 
Nutrition Information:
Yield: 10 Serving Size: 1 popsicle
Amount Per Serving: Calories: 18Total Fat: 0.8gSaturated Fat: 0.4gSodium: 22mgCarbohydrates: 1.8gSugar: 1.6gProtein: 0.4g
